Someone correct me if I'm wrong, but there is one way to check whether
your firmware is up-to-date or not. If you have not assigned your
library IP address/DNS entry, do so. You can then access your 3584 via a
web URL line. In our case, I type 3584_1 (DNS name) on the URL line, hit
enter, and like magic I have a Java applet letting me see many things
about my library. If I have left out a step, please fill it in, because
this is a good way to see much info about your library, including
drive/library firmware levels. It even provides a firmware update
wizard!

>Another factor to consider: does the tape pool in question have
>collocation turned on?  If so, then depending on the number of tapes in
>the pool, the type of collocation in effect and the number of client
nodes
>or filespaces to be migrated, there could be a very large number of
tape
>mounts occurring.  With only two drives, and depending on the mount
>retention period specified on the device class, I could believe that an
>awful lot of that 10.5 hours might've been spent fiddling around with
tape
>mounts, idle drives, etc., and not actually writing data.
